Subject: DR drill recap — soft deletes in orders

Team, Thursday's drill on the Quillmark platform went smoothly. We confirmed that soft-deleted rows in the orders table survive restore and that the purge job respects the 90-day hold. One gap: the restore script skipped the tombstone index, now fixed. Full notes are on the drill page. To access the restore console during the next drill, use the passphrase below.

recovery phrase for yafog-bawep: ulaix-ulamir

Finance review summary — prepared for sales leads of Quenlark Systems. Following sustained margin pressure in the Ardenholm division, a hiring freeze takes effect at the start of next quarter and will be reassessed after two reporting periods. Open requisitions are suspended except for roles already at offer stage. Sales leads should note that account coverage in Ardenholm will be maintained through internal reassignment, not backfill. Forecasts should assume current staffing levels. The confidential note on business plans follows below.

board note of yahog-haduf: Only 5 of the 120 pilot accounts renewed Quenwyn, so a churn review is set for October 1.

## LiftSim Dispatch Simulator

LiftSim models elevator dispatch for the Marwick tower projects. It runs as a standalone service; scenarios load from the scenario store at startup. To restart after a crash, stop the process, clear the scratch directory, and relaunch. Simulation results are nondeterministic unless the seed is pinned, so always pin it for regression runs. Contractors should not edit scenario files directly. The service starts with the configuration shown below.

service settings:
[olidor]
host = olidor.tolvaqsys.corp
user = olidor_svc
database = olidor_prod

Heads up: if the Lintrock baseline file in the Quarrow repo drifts from main, CI fails with a "stale baseline" error even when the code is fine. Quick fix is to regenerate the baseline on a clean checkout and re-push. If a customer build is blocked, confirm the failing run matches the token below before escalating.

build token for yadug-yagag: htk21_c863c33eb8b82c0c9c152